How many street blocks in 0.04 miles? The length of a street or avenue block is different in each city. In New York City, 17 to 20 street blocks (north/south blocks) equals a mile, which means that one block is equal to 0.05 to 0.06 miles. In Chicago, a typical city block is 330 by 660 feet (100 m × 200 m), meaning that 16 east-west blocks or 8 north-south blocks measure one mile, which has been adopted by other US cities. In much of the United States and Canada, the addresses follow a block and lot number system , in which each block of a street is allotted 100 building numbers. The answer is 20. In North American cities, an average city block may be around 60-90 meters long and 30-45 meters wide. In European and Asian cities, an average city block may be around 90-150 meters long and 45-60 meters wide. The Harvard Gazette spoke with Andres Sevtsuk, assistant professor of urban planning at the Harvard Graduate School of Design, about his research work looking at the connection between block length and what makes a walking-friendly environment. What the research finds is that in terms of a successful community that is pedestrian friendly, having blocks that are too small can prove detrimental.

Use this page to learn how to convert between ...Mar 21, 2024 · To calculate the acreage of a city block: Determine the length and width of the block in feet. Multiply the length and width to find the total square footage. Divide the square footage by 43,560 to convert it into acres. A standard city block measuring 330 by 660 feet would have an acreage of 5 acres.
